Recognising the symptoms of depression

Depression can manifest in various ways, impacting your emotions, thoughts, and physical well-being. Recognising the signs is the first step toward seeking help:

Lethargy and low energy: Feeling constantly tired and lacking enthusiasm or motivation.

Feelings of worthlessness: Having negative thoughts about yourself or your abilities.

Rumination: Recurring negative or irrational thoughts.

Loss of interest: Losing interest in activities you once enjoyed.

Changes in sleep patterns: Insomnia or excessive sleeping.

Changes in appetite: Significant weight loss or gain due to changes in eating habits.

Persistent sadness: Feeling hopeless, empty, or down for an extended period.

Difficulty concentrating: Inability to focus or make decisions.

Physical symptoms: Aches / pains, low libido, and digestive problems without a clear medical cause.

Suicidal Ideations: Increased thoughts of self-harm or suicide, with or without intent.

Withdrawal: Social withdrawal or isolation, often leading to not leaving home for days on end.

Common causes of depression

Chronic illness: Facing long-term medical issues, such as cancer or chronic pain, can lead to symptoms indicating depression.

Traumatic life events: Trauma, grief, abuse, or significant life changes may contribute to depression.

Psychological factors: Self-destructive thought patterns and unaddressed trauma, are some examples of the psychological factors that may possibly lead to the condition.

Genetic predisposition: If your family has a history of mental health issues, including depression, anxiety or others, the chances of you developing a mental health condition yourself might be higher than average.

Environmental factors: Depression may be triggered by social isolation, traumatic life events, stress at work or in school, or financial hardships.

Unhealthy coping strategies: Engaging in poor and unhealthy stress coping strategies (e.g. over-eating, substance use, self-isolation, etc).
